#712c04 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#712c04 is composed of 44.3% red, 17.3%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 61.1% magenta, 96.5% yellow and 55.7% black. It has a hue angle of 22 degrees, a saturation of 93.2% and a lightness of 22.9%. #712c04 color hex could be obtained by blending #e25808 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

Shades and Tints of #712c04

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#120701 is the darkest color, while #fffff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#712c04

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3b3a3a is the less saturated color, while #712c04 is the most saturated one.
